Output c31bf22bc95d04b33e668c9befc117f0425c0776092b13b8ec84a9d63d0efecb:17

value
2050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c58ece34c8a97842b3718dffcd22b056e66cd12 OP_EQUAL
address
38ehomGUYzMJouFrnicJ96zXMP1Ebu5DPH
transaction
c31bf22bc95d04b33e668c9befc117f0425c0776092b13b8ec84a9d63d0efecb
spent
false

1 Sat Range